ANDOVER, MA — All students, staff and visitors at Andover Public Schools will be required to wear masks when indoors, the School Committee voted Monday.
The committee approved a revised version of its 2020-2021 school year face coverings policy for the coming year, likely at least until November.
The mandate applies to vaccinated people.
"We currently anticipate this protocol will be in effect until November, however, we may make adjustments sooner based on recommendations from our local health officials and district medical staff," Superintendent Magda Parvey said in a letter to the community.
The policy follows guidance from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, the American Academy of Pediatrics and local health officials, according to the letter.
Families can request exemptions with a written note from a physician, Parvey said.
"Accommodations will be made for those individuals for whom face masks are not possible due to medical conditions, disability impact, a significant impediment to communication or other health or safety factors, which for students, may include behavioral challenges," she said. "Families may not excuse their child from the face mask requirement by signing a waiver."
